Good Standing Requirements for Existing Members

Following the first year of membership in the NTHS, members are required to meet the following requirement to maintain Good Standing in the Honor Society:
 
A member will remain in ‘Good Standing’ in the Honor Society when s/he obtains ten points each school year by June 1st.  A senior must obtain ten points by this date to be eligible for an honor cord.
 
Members must accumulate at least seven points in each given year to attend the Induction Ceremony held in the Spring of each school year.  The remaining three points will be available to the member by 'working' the Ceremony or attending the Ceremony and bring food stuff to the event or completing service hours after the Ceremony.  Points will be tallied approximately three weeks before the induction ceremony to determine eligibility.  Service hours accumulated after they are tallied do not count towards the determination of eligibility, but will count towards the overall number of service hours.  Failure to accumulate said points will not result in being placed on probationary status, but will result in the member not eligible to attend the Ceremony.
 
Note: opportunties for service hours occur organically based on need .  Hence, they are not created on an as-needed basis for any one particular situation. 
 
 Additionally:
 
Should a member anticipate being absent from a meeting or event, an email stating absence reason(s) must be sent to an Advisor at least 24 hours prior to the meeting.  The notification of an absence from a meeting does not qualify a member as attending a meeting; hence, the only way to obtain available points is to physically attend, and participate in, a meeting or activity.
 
Points shall not ‘carry over’ from school year to school year; hence they are unique to each school year.  Said accumulation of points shall be published for all members to review by a means and duration that is at the discretion of the Executive Board.
 
A point shall be defined as approximately one hour of service. 
 
Points accumulation will be audited on a monthly basis by the Executive Board.  Members who do not remain in ‘Good Standing’ will be subject to being placed on probationary status.  
 
Members interested in running for elected office (e.g. President) are required to meet the following requirement to be eligible to run for office:
 
Be in good standing with a minimum requirement of fifteen points for each year of membership.
